Buying Guide: Snap-Together Vinyl Floor Tiles
Choosing the right snap-together tile system involves balancing installation ease, foot comfort, moisture resistance, and aesthetic goals. Consider these perspectives to pick a fit for your space and usage.
- Thickness and rigidity: Thicker tiles (3/8″ or ~10 mm) often provide better stability and glide, which is beneficial for dancing or high-impact activities. However, thicker tiles may be heavier to handle.
- Surface texture and finish: Wood-look finishes offer warmth and style, but check wear layers and UV protection for high-traffic areas. Printed vinyl layers should be paired with a robust core for durability.
- Installation method: Interlocking systems without adhesives simplify installation and removal, a plus for temporary spaces. Glue-down options are generally more permanent and may need professionals.
- Water resistance and cleaning: For kitchens, bathrooms, or basements, choose tiles with water resistance and easy-to-clean surfaces. Wipeable finishes help maintain look over time.
- Maintenance and reusability: Some tiles are designed to be disassembled and reinstalled, while others are more permanent. Reusable designs offer flexibility for events or changing spaces.
- Foot traffic and usage: Living rooms and studios demand durable wear layers. For dance floors, consider a finish that supports smooth gliding and consistent sound without scuffing.
- Aesthetic coherence: Match tile finishes with existing décor or plan a new palette that complements lighting and furniture to achieve a cohesive space.
Summary of considerations by space:
- Home studios or dance areas: Prioritize 3/8″ thickness, rigid core, and a warp-resistant surface with a stable glide.
- Living spaces: Focus on realistic wood-grain finishes, comfortable underfoot feel, and easy maintenance.
- Wet zones or kitchens: Ensure water resistance and a non-slip surface to minimize cleaning challenges and slips.
All selections here emphasize simple, tool-free installation, portability, and durable performance. When planning a project, measure the area accurately, account for seams, and consider ordering a few extra tiles to cover mistakes or future expansions.
